What Is Back Pain

Back pain is mainly experienced in the lower back and originates from nerves, muscles, joints, bones, or the spine. It can stay in one position or gradually spread out to other areas, including arms and legs.

Back pain can vary from a sharp tingling to continuous aching, making it difficult for you to move. It can initiate rapidly if you try to lift something heavy. Back pain can progressively get worse. According to a survey performed by the American Physical Therapy Association, about 61% of Americans suffer from low back pain.

What Causes Back Pain

Back pain can occur if you suffer from mechanical problems in the back, such as spasms, ruptured disks, disk breakdown, and tense muscles. Pain can also occur due to injuries from accidents, sprains, falls, and fractures.

It has been seen that back pain (Read more and get the (book helped me heal here) is associated with different conditions, such as spondylolisthesis, scoliosis, kidney stones, pregnancy, spinal problems, arthritis, endometriosis, infections, fibromyalgia, stress, or tumors. Aging can also be a factor in back pain. Younger adults suffer from soft tissue strain or pain from the back muscle or disc space. In elderly people (above 60 years), pain may emanate from fractures or joint degeneration. However, if you haven’t had any injuries back pain is mainly caused by bad posture.

Pain in the lower back region is the chief symptom of lower back pain. The pain may either be experienced in the lower back initially or spread out to other areas of the body, such as the legs or even the pelvic area. The pain gets worse if you sit or stand for hours or perform any activity in the same position for prolonged periods of time. You may experience weakness or numbness in either the front or back of the leg. This will make daily chores extremely difficult.

When severe muscle spasms occur, the lumbar nerve is compressed, then severe back pain develops, making it pretty much impossible to sit, walk, stand, and even sleep comfortably. This is mainly caused when the sacral nerve is wounded or compressed in many cases by a bulging disc(s), which is what I had.

Collagen:

Collagen types 1 and 2 play a crucial role in the healing of herniated discs and alleviating back pain. Here’s how they contribute to the process:

1. Structural Support: Collagen is a major component of the intervertebral discs, providing structural integrity. Type 1 collagen is found in the annulus fibrosus (the outer layer of the disc), while type 2 collagen is predominant in the nucleus pulposus (the gel-like center). Adequate collagen levels help maintain the disc’s shape and function, which can reduce pain and promote healing. 2. Tissue Repair: When a disc is herniated, the surrounding tissues can become damaged and inflamed. Collagen assists in the repair of these tissues by promoting the growth of new cells and supporting the regeneration of the disc structure.

3. Hydration and Nutrient Retention: Collagen helps retain water in the discs, which is essential for maintaining their height and elasticity. Well-hydrated discs can absorb shock better, which may alleviate pressure on the spine and surrounding nerves.

The Connection Between Vitamin D and Chronic Low Back Pain

Vitamin D helps maintain bone health by aiding calcium absorption. This function is critical because your lower spine carries most of your body’s weight, making it more susceptible to wear and tear if not adequately supported with enough calcium.

This correlation between vitamin D deficiency and persistent discomfort gives us insight into why maintaining healthy levels could offer natural pain relievers for those who need them most.
